114 Bangladeshi hajj pilgrims died so far in Saudi Arabia
News Desk : dhakamirror.com A total of 114 Bangladeshi hajj pilgrims died in Saudi Arabia till July 23. Of the deceased, 25 were female and 89 male, according to the hajj portal of the religious affairs ministry of Bangladesh. Gold price tops Tk 1 lakh a bhari on Bangladesh market
News Desk : dhakamirror.com Gold price has hit a record high of Tk 1,00,777 a bhari (11.664 grams) on the local market.
